About the event
Mainly easy walking through an area of relatively large water meadows alongside a slow stretch of the River Wye. There is also a gravel bank area which is good for wading birds.
En route to the river we will walk through an area of mixed woodland and open farmland past Sellack Church. The walk should take around 2.5 hours.
We'll be looking out for resident species such as Grey Wagtail, Yellowhammer, Reed Bunting, Linnet, Nuthatch, Treecreeper and various Gull's. Also winter visitors such as Redwing and Fieldfare plus possible Lapwing, Goosander, Meadow Pipit, Skylark, Teal and Common Sandpiper.
